2019-20 Belleville Senators Statistics

The Belleville Senators of the American Hockey League ended the 2019-20 season with a record of 38 wins and 20 losses (and 4 overtime losses), with a 3-1 showing in shootouts for 81 points finishing first in the AHL's North Division.

The Senators scored 234 goals, most in the league. Belleville conceded 197 goals. Josh Norris netted 31 goals for the team, and Drake Batherson accounted for 38 assists. Joey Daccord and Filip Gustavsson topped the squad with 15 wins each, while Joey Daccord recorded a 2.61 goals against average, pacing qualifying goaltenders.

Troy Mann coached the team.
